violet_athena 20 Sep, 2020 @ 8:59am 
this is the major reason, I’m not sure that CK3 is the right framework for a Bronze Age game. Bronze Age empires ware way more urbanised and centralised compared to medieval kingdoms. Although at some point the pharaohs started giving land to some of their close family, this was tied more to the right to establish a personal cult where the people in the area will treat them like a god/goddess. In feudal times, the lord was a protector of his realm while in Egypt, they ware literally deities to be adored. This scheme also doesn’t translate to other empires like Sumer, which ware much more urbanised and each city had its own king that served as a vassal of the emperor if there was one at the time.

I really hope they address those issues before carrying on, because if they don’t, this will unfortunately be just a medieval game with a Bronze Age skin :)
